What companies run services between Rotterdam Centraal Station, Netherlands and Prague, Czechia?

European Sleeper operates a train from Rotterdam Centraal to Praha hl.n. 5 times a week. Tickets cost Kč 3,200–6,500 and the journey takes 10h 32m. Alternatively, RegioJet operates a bus from Rotterdam Conradstraat to Prague Florenc Central Bus Station once daily. Tickets cost Kč 1,800–2,600 and the journey takes 13h 33m. FlixBus also services this route once daily.
